Wetland
Townsville Town Common

Pallarenda (Including Town Common)
Townsville Shire
  
Grid Reference No :DU720750
Wetland Type Classification :Complex continuous wetland
Biogeographic Region :Brigalow Belt (North)
Ecological System/Subsystem :1. Palustrine 2. Estuarine/Intertidal
Class/Subclass :1. Emergent/Persistent 2.Emergent/Persistent
Dominance Type :1. Urochloa mutica 2.Halosarcia indica
Water Regime :1. Seasonally flooded 2. Irregularly flooded
Water Chemistry :1. Fresh 2. Mixohaline
Soil :Organic
Special Modifiers :Dyked/Impounded
Associated Vegetation :Avicennia marina, Melaleuca viridiflora
Management Issues :Weeds, water quality, land reclamation and industrial development, tourism,
Conservation Value :High

Recommended Actions :
  1. Investigate implementation of grazing trials to control paragrass.

  2. Improve water quality through adequate stormwater management (e.g. litter traps, constructed wetlands).

  3. Better define wetland boundary and establish buffer zones which i) prohibit land reclamation and development, and ii) are replanted with native species indigenous to the area.
